Jackson Lamar Spears went to be with his Heavenly Father and beloved wife, Lydia, on Friday, August 5, 2011. Jack was born in Clio, Alabama on February 3, 1931. Jack is a veteran of the US Army and worked for the Florida State College for over 30 years, retiring as the Vice President of Finance. Jack attended Bowling Green College, Florida State University and earned his MBA from the University of North Florida. Jack served as a deacon at Arlington Baptist Church and looked forward to teaching his Sunday School class each week.
He loved his family, his God and the Florida State Seminoles. Jack is survived by his five children, Cynthia Rehberg (Don), Carolyn Bass (Bobby), Diane Kornegay (Scott), Scott Spears (April), Jennifer Maxwell, 8 grandchildren, 1 great grandson, his sister, Glynda Lundquist, and brothers; Bob, Gene, Raymond and Mickey.
A viewing will be held at Hardage-Giddens Chapel Hills Funeral Home, 850 St. Johns Bluff Rd. N. Jacksonville, FL 32225 from 3-5 pm, Sunday, August 7, 2011. A funeral service will take place at 10 am on Monday, August 8, 2011 at Arlington Baptist Church, 6009 Arlington Rd. Jacksonville, FL 32211. Interment will follow at Chapel Hills Memory Gardens.
